Executive summary:

A skin irritation test was performed according to OECD 404 and GLP. In the study 5 rabbits were exposed to 0.5 mL of the undiluted test substance for 4 hours. After removal of the test substance the test site (2.5 x 2.5 cm) was evaluated after 1, 24, 48, 72 hours and 7 days. The mean erythema and edema score for 24/48/72h and 7 days were 0. Due to these results the test substance was found to be not skin irritating and without classification at 100 %.

Executive summary:

The potential of the test substance to cause eye irritation was tested in five rabbits according to OEDC 404 and GLP. The animals were treated with 0.1 mL test substance and observed for 7 days. The mean score for cornea opacity and iris were 0 for 24/48/72 h. Till 8 hours post application slight to clear conjunctival irritations could be observed with slightly increased redness, chemosis and slightly increased secretion. The conjunctivae score was 0 for 24/48/72 h. All effects observed were reversible within 24 h. Due to these results the test substance was found to be not irritating for the eye.

Justification for classification or non-classification

Classification, Labelling, and Packaging Regulation (EC) No 1272/2008

The available experimental test data is reliable and suitable for classification purposes under Regulation (EC) No 1272/2008. Based on available data on skin irritation/corrosion, the test item is not classified according to Regulation (EC) No 1272/2008 (CLP), as amended for the tenth time in Regulation (EU) No 2017/776.

Based on available data on eye irritation/corrosion, the test item is not classified according to Regulation (EC) No 1272/2008 (CLP), as amended for the tenth time in Regulation (EU) No 2017/776.
